1.Effects of point-moxibustion with Zhuang medicinal thread on pain sensitization and FcεRI pathway in rats with postherpetic neuralgia.
Sitong XIAN ; Chenglong WANG ; Caiyue LIN ; Guangtian HUANG ; Lingyao ZHOU ; Xiaoting FAN ; Chen LIN
Chinese Acupuncture & Moxibustion 2025;45(6):801-807
OBJECTIVE:
To observe the effects of point-moxibustion with Zhuang medicinal thread on differentially expressed genes (DEGs) in the dorsal root ganglion (DRG), tissue morphology, and the expression of Fc epsilon RI (FcεRI) pathway proteins spleen tyrosine kinase (Syk) and membrane spanning 4-domain A2 (MS4A2) in rat model of postherpetic neuralgia (PHN), and to explore the potential mechanism by which this therapy alleviates pain sensitization.
METHODS:
Thirty-nine male Sprague-Dawley (SD) rats were randomly divided into a control group, a model group, and a moxibustion group, with 13 rats in each group. The PHN model was established in the model and moxibustion groups by intraperitoneal injection of resiniferatoxin. In the moxibustion group, bilateral L4-L6 "Jiaji" (EX-B2) points were treated with point-moxibustion with Zhuang medicinal thread from day 7 post-modeling, with two cones per acupoint per session, every other day for a total of 10 sessions. Mechanical withdrawal threshold (MWT) and thermal withdrawal latency (TWL) were measured at 1 day before modeling and on days 1, 4, 7, 13, 19, and 25 after modeling. After intervention, HE staining was used to observe DRG morphology. RNA sequencing was performed to analyze DEGs in DRG and conduct bioinformatics analysis. The expression of Syk and MS4A2 mRNA and proteins in the FcεRI pathway in DRG was detected by quantitative PCR and Western blot.
RESULTS:
Compared with the control group, the model group exhibited decreased MWT (P<0.05) and increased TWL (P<0.05); histopathological analysis revealed neuronal atrophy, nuclear displacement, and intracellular vacuoles, with a slightly loose arrangement; the RNA-Seq identified 3,207 DEGs (1,997 upregulated and 1,210 downregulated); the mRNA and protein expression levels of Syk and MS4A2 were significantly increased (P<0.01). Compared with the model group, the moxibustion group showed increased MWT (P<0.05) and decreased TWL (P<0.05), with relatively normal neuronal morphology; the RNA-Seq identified 426 DEGs (250 upregulated and 176 downregulated); the mRNA and protein expression levels of Syk and MS4A2 were significantly decreased (P<0.05). Venn diagram analysis identified 156 DEGs that showed a reversal in expression trends after treatment, including Syk and MS4A2, which are associated with pain sensitization. KEGG pathway analysis indicated that these DEGs were primarily enriched in the FcεRI pathway.
CONCLUSION
Point-moxibustion with Zhuang medicinal thread could alleviate pain sensitization in PHN rats, possibly by inhibiting the FcεRI signaling pathway and downregulating the expression of Syk and MS4A2.

2.Relationship between systemic immune inflammation index and vitamin D in patients with type 2 diabetes based on restricted cubic spline
Min ZHAO ; Zhiwen LI ; Chenglong HUANG ; Xiaoju SHEN ; Guangming HUANG
The Journal of Practical Medicine 2025;41(15):2393-2397
Objective To investigate the correlation between plasma vitamin D levels and a novel inflam-matory marker,the systemic immune-inflammatory index(SII),in patients with type 2 diabetes.Methods This study adopted a cross-sectional design,in which patients diagnosed with type 2 diabetes who were admitted to the First Affiliated Hospital of Guangxi Medical University were enrolled as study participants.Data on demographic characteristics,medical history,physical examination findings,and laboratory test results were systematically collected.Participants were categorized into three groups based on their serum vitamin D levels:deficient,insuffi-cient,and sufficient.The relationship between vitamin D levels and the SII was evaluated using a multivariate linear regression model.Additionally,a restricted cubic spline model was employed to assess the nonlinear dose-response association between vitamin D levels and SII.Results This study enrolled a total of 5,716 patients with type 2 diabetes.A statistically significant difference in the SII was observed across groups with varying vitamin D levels(P<0.05),with the highest SII value found in the vitamin D-deficient group.Multivariate linear regression analysis revealed that,after adjusting for potential confounding factors including gender,age,season of blood collection,body mass index,hypertension,dyslipidemia,and chronic kidney disease,vitamin D levels were negatively associ-ated with SII(β=-2.68,95%CI:-3.56 to-1.81,P<0.001).Compared with the vitamin D-deficient group,the vitamin D-sufficient group exhibited significantly lower SII levels(β=-78.42,95%CI:-137.90 to-18.93,P=0.01).Furthermore,the restricted cubic spline model indicated a nonlinear dose-response relationship between vita-min D levels and SII(P<0.001).Conclusion There is a significant inverse correlation between plasma vitamin D levels and the SII in patients with type 2 diabetes.
3.Effect of intrathecal morphine combined with liposomal bupivacaine adductor canal block on postopera-tive analgesia and opioid-sparing effect in patients undergoing total knee arthroplasty
Chenglong LI ; Lun WAN ; Lisha HUANG ; Yucheng ZHAN ; Shiying LONG ; Zheng WANG
The Journal of Practical Medicine 2025;41(19):3083-3088
Objective To evaluate the effects of low-dose intrathecal morphine(ITM)combined with liposomal bupivacaine adductor canal block(LB-ACB)on postoperative analgesia and opioid-sparing efficacy in patients undergoing total knee arthroplasty(TKA).Methods In this randomized,double-blind,controlled trial,80 TKA patients were allocated to either an intervention group(ITM 0.1 mg+LB-ACB,n=40)or a control group(intrathecal saline+LB-ACB,n=40).Primary outcomes included resting/movement visual analog scale(VAS)scores at 6,12,24,48,and 72 hours postoperatively,48-hour morphine consumption,time to first rescue analgesia,and incidence of complications.Results(1)The intervention group showed significantly lower resting and movement VAS scores at 6,12,24,and 48 hours postoperatively compared with controls(all P<0.05),except at 72 hours(P>0.05).(2)The intervention group had a significant reduction in 48-hour morphine consumption(4.58±1.0 mg vs.9.34±4.8 mg,P=0.027),a significantly lower rescue analgesia rate(15.0%vs.47.5%,P=0.002),and a significantly prolonged time to first rescue analgesia(48.8±7.5 h vs.14.5±5.5 h,P<0.001).(3)The intervention group demonstrated a significant decrease in the incidence of nausea(from 15.0%to 35.0%,P=0.039)and vomiting(from 10.0%to 27.5%,P=0.045),but no significant differences were observed in the incidences of pruritus,urinary retention,or motor block(all P>0.05).Conclusion Low-dose ITM(0.1 mg)combined with LB-ACB significantly enhances early postoperative analgesia,reduces opioid consumption,and decreases nausea/vomiting risk,without increasing the risks of other complications.This regimen aligns with enhanced recovery after surgery(ERAS)principles.

6.Effects of application of innovative key performance indicator lean teaching management system in clinical medical laboratory
Yuwei DI ; Huaxin MAI ; Zhengkang LI ; Jinwei HUANG ; Chenglong LIN ; Ying LUO ; Yujing YANG ; Kaixuan YUAN ; Ge HUANG ; Wei HUANG ; Bing GU
Chinese Journal of Laboratory Medicine 2024;47(6):701-705
Objective:To evaluate the performance of key performance indicator (KPI) lean teaching management system in clinical medical laboratory.Methods:Combining lean teaching management in universities with KPI system of enterprises, an innovative KPI lean teaching management system was developed and applied in Clinical Medical Laboratory of Guangdong Provincial People′s Hospital (GDPH). A total of 106 teachers, who had worked from January 2021 to December 2022 in GDPH, joined this study. Teachers were divided into 8 professional groups. Firstly, we quantified the teaching workload by class hours, evaluated the teaching outcomes base on national, provincial, school, and college levels to assign different teaching points, and linked the teaching KPI scores to the evaluation, salary, and professional title of teachers. Then, we analyzed the overall teaching points and teaching points for each professional group (2021-2022). Finally, we asked teaching managers, teachers, and colleagues to evaluate the KPI lean teaching management system and compared the effects before and after the implementation of this system.Results:Compared with 2021, the teaching scores of 106 teachers increased significantly from 1.0 (0.2, 2.7) to 3.8 (2.3, 6.0) in 2022 ( Z=8.1, P<0.01). The teaching scores of clinical molecules, clinical coagulation, clinical immunology, clinical microbiology, Huifu laboratory, and clinical biochemistry group were significantly higher in 2022 than the scores they got in 2021 (all P<0.05). Compared with 2021, there were 3 new set up of educational reform projects, 2 submitted teaching articles, 3 new competition awards, 7 outstanding teachers, and 5 outstanding students in 2022. After application of KPI lean teaching management, the evaluation scores of teaching work by teaching managers, teachers, and colleagues are all significantly improved ( P<0.05). Conclusion:KPI lean teaching management system could effectively enhance teachers′ work initiative, improve teaching efficiency and outcome, and promote the teaching quality. Therefore, based on the performance of KPI lean teaching management system in our study, it is possible to realize its potential in terms of lean management in clinical medical laboratory.
7.An interrupted time series-based study of medical expenses for breast cancer day chemotherapy
Min ZHAO ; Guangming HUANG ; Chenglong HUANG ; Siyan CHEN ; Hongliang ZHANG
China Modern Doctor 2024;62(28):59-62
Objective To investigate the effect of day chemotherapy on medical expenses of breast cancer patients.Methods The medical expenses of breast cancer patients in the First Affiliated Hospital of Guangxi Medical Universtiy from January 2019 to September 2023 were retrospectively investigated.Interrupted time series analysis was used to analyze the changes and trend of medical expenses and expenses structure of breast cancer before and after the implementation of day chemotherapy.Results The number of 8066 cases with breast cancer were included in this study.After day chemotherapy,the total expenses and each expense detail decreased significantly(P<0.001).The total expenses,medicine expense,examination expenses and other expenses showed an upward trend before implementation of day chemotherapy(P<0.05),the laboratory expenses showed a downward trend before implementation of day chemotherapy(P<0.001).The total medical expenses decreased by 7306.34 yuan immediately after the implementation of day chemotherapy.The expenses of laboratory test,treatment,examination,nursing,medicine,health materials and other expenses were decreased by 599.59 yuan,1674.34 yuan,1470.66 yuan,91.37 yuan,3473.91 yuan,231.51 yuan and 436.73 yuan,respectively.Conclusion The implementation of day chemotherapy for breast cancer has significantly reduced all kinds of costs,which is conductive to reducing disease burden of patients.
8.Retrospective clinical study on cryopreservation-free integrated autologous hematopoietic stem cell transplantation model for newly diagnosed multiple myeloma
Xi YANG ; Chenglong LI ; Jiao CHEN ; Feifei CHE ; Rong XIAO ; Hui LI ; Juan HUANG ; Tao JIANG ; Haiqing YANG ; Huan WANG ; Xiaochuan KUANG ; Xiaobing HUANG
Chinese Journal of Hematology 2024;45(5):488-494
Objective:To explore the efficacy and safety of cryopreservation-free integrated autologous hematopoietic stem cell transplantation (HSCT) model for patients with multiple myeloma.Methods:A total of 96 patients with newly diagnosed multiple myeloma (NDMM) between July 31, 2020, and December 31, 2022, were retrospectively analyzed, of which 41 patients in the observation group received integrated non-cryopreserved transplantation mode. After hematopoietic stem cells were mobilized and collected, melphalan was started immediately for pre-transplant conditioning, and non-cryopreserved grafts from the medical blood transfusion refrigerator were directly injected intravenously into the patient within 24-48 h after the melphalan conditioning. The control group consisted of 55 patients who received traditional transplantation mode. After hematopoietic stem cells were collected, stem cell cryopreservation was performed in liquid nitrogen, and then the transplant plans were started at the right time. All patients received mobilization of autologous hematopoietic stem cells using the G-CSF combined with the plerixafor.Results:① A total of 34 patients (82.9% ) with VGPR plus CR in the observation group were significantly higher than 33 patients (60.0% ) in the control group ( P=0.016). ②Compared with the control group, the incidence of grade 1 oral mucosal inflammation was higher in the observation group ( P<0.001) ; however, the incidence of grades 2 and 3 oral mucosal inflammation was lower ( P=0.004, P=0.048), and neither group experienced grade 4 or above oral mucosal inflammation. The incidence of grade 1 diarrhea was higher in the observation group ( P=0.002), whereas the incidence of grade 3 diarrhea was lower ( P=0.007). No statistically significant difference was observed in the incidence of grade 4 diarrhea ( P=0.506), and neither group experienced grade 5 diarrhea. ③ The incidence of bacterial infection in the observation group was lower than that in the control group (34.1% vs 65.5%, P=0.002), whereas no statistically significant difference was observed in the incidence of fungal infection (29.3% vs 31.4%, P=0.863) and viral infection (4.88% vs 3.64%, P=0.831). ④No statistically significant difference was observed in the implantation time of granulocytes and platelets between the observation and control groups [10 (8-20) days vs 11 (8-17) days, P=0.501; 13 (10-21) days vs 15 (10-20) days, P=0.245]. ⑤ All patients did not receive lenalidomide treatment 100 days post-transplantation. At 30 days post-transplantation, the CTL, NK, and Th cell counts in the observation group were lower than those in the control group ( P<0.001, P=0.002, P=0.049), and the NKT cell counts were higher than those in the control group ( P=0.024). At 100 days post-transplantation, the CTL, NKT, and Th cell counts in the observation group were higher than those in the control group ( P=0.025, P=0.011, P=0.007), and no statistically significant difference in NK cell counts was observed between the two groups ( P=0.396). ⑥ The median follow-up was 18 (4-33) months. The overall 2-year survival rates of the observation and control groups post-transplantation were 91.5% and 78.2%, respectively ( P=0.337). The recurrence-free survival rates were 85.3% and 77.6%, respectively ( P=0.386), and the cumulative recurrence rates were 9.8% and 16.9%, respectively ( P=0.373) . Conclusion:In NDMM, the cryopreservation-free integrated autologous HSCT model can achieve similar therapeutic effects as traditional transplantation models, with lower rates of severe mucosal inflammation and infection compared with traditional transplantation models.
9.Cuiru Keli Improves Postpartum Hypogalactia in Rats Through Secreted Frizzled-Related Protein 2-Wnt/β-catenin Signaling Pathway
Qiuyun XUE ; Yurong HUANG ; Hui LI ; Chen LI ; Chenglong CHENG ; Yuting WANG ; Chenggui MIAO
Journal of Sichuan University (Medical Sciences) 2024;55(3):619-629
Objective Based on the secreted frizzled-related protein 2(SFRP2)-Wnt/β-catenin signaling pathway,this study explored the effect and mechanism of Cuiru Keli(CRKL)in the treatment of postpartum hypogalactia.Methods A rat model of postpartum hypogalactia was established by gavaging 2 mL of 1.6 mg/mL bromocriptine mesylate to female rats on the third day after delivery.Female rats with a delivery time difference of less than 48 hours were selected and randomly assigned to 7 groups,including a normal group(without any modeling or medication),a model group,a CRKL low-dose group of model group model rats receiving CRKL at the dose of 3 g/kg,a CRKL medium-dose group of model rats receiving CRKL at the dose of 6 g/kg,a CRKL high-dose group of model rats receiving CRKL at the dose of 9 g/kg,a positive drug group of model rats receiving domperidone at the dose of 3 mg/kg,and a negative control(NC)group of model rats receiving normal saline.Each group contained 6 rats.Except for the normal and model groups,the remaining 5 groups were continuously administered with the respective intervention drugs at the specified doses by gavage once a day for 10 days.Changes in the total litter mass of the offspring in the 7 groups within 10 days were measured,and HE staining was performed to identify pathological changes in the mammary tissue(MT).Six groups of rats(excluding the positive control group)were used to observe the pathological changes of eosinophils in pituitary tissue.ELISA was performed to determine the content of prolactin(PRL)in serum,immunohistochemical staining was used to determine the expression of prolactin receptor(PRLR)in MT,and RT-qPCR was used to determine the mRNA expression of genes related to lactation in MT.Network pharmacology and molecular docking were used to study the therapeutic effect and mechanism of CRKL on postpartum hypogalactia,particularly whether it acted through the SFRP2-Wnt/β-catenin signaling pathway.The mechanism of CRKL treatment was further validated by detecting mRNA(RT-qPCR)and protein expression(Western blot)of related pathway genes.Cell experiments were conducted using primary culture rat mammary epithelial cells(RMEC)from rat MT.RMEC were divided into four groups,including a normal group(primary culture RMEC,untreated),SFRP2 overexpression group(primary cultured RMEC treated with SFRP2 overexpression vector),SFRP2 overexpression+CRKL group(receiving treatment for SFRP2 overexpression group plus 10% drug-containing serum),and negative control group(primary culture RMEC treated with empty vector).The effect of CRKL on the expression of lactation-related genes FASN,CSN2,and GLUT1 mRNA after SFRP2 overexpression was detected by RT-qPCR.Results In this study,CRKL was administered at a dose of 3 g/kg in the CRKL low-dose group,6 g/kg in the medium-dose group,and 9 g/kg in the high-dose group(P<0.05 or P<0.01).Compared with the model group,CRKL at all doses significantly increased the total litter weight gain of the offsprings within 10 days(P<0.05 or P<0.01),and effectively increased lactation(P<0.01),the area of mammary lobules,and the size and filling of acinar cavities.CRKL at all doses also increased the number of eosinophils that secreted PRL in the pituitary gland of the postpartum hypogalactia rat model,and increased the content of PRL in the serum(P<0.05 or P<0.01).CRKL promoted the secretion and expression of PRL in postpartum hypogalactic model rats.In addition,it significantly promoted the expression of genes related to milk fat,milk protein,and lactose synthesis in MT(P<0.05 or P<0.01).Network pharmacology predicted that the Wnt signaling pathway might be a key pathway for CRKL in treating postpartum hypogalactia.The molecular docking results showed that related chemical components in CRKL had good binding ability with CCND1 and SFRP2.Compared with the model group,CRKL at all doses inhibited the expression of SFRP2 gene in vivo(P<0.01)and activated the mRNA and protein expression of CCND1 and c-Myc in the Wnt/β-catenin signaling pathway in MT(P<0.05 or P<0.01).Cell experiments showed that,compared to the normal group,SFRP2 overexpression reduced the mRNA expression of milk synthesis-related genes FASN,CSN2,and GLUT1 in RMEC(P<0.01).The CCK8 results indicated that 10% of the drug-containing serum was the effective concentration administered to cells(P<0.01).After administering drug-containing serum,the expression of the lactation-related genes FASN,CSN2,and GLUT1 were up-regulated(compared with the SFRP2 overexpression group,P<0.01).Conclusion CRKL alleviates postpartum hypogalactia through the SFRP2-Wnt/β-catenin signaling pathway.SFRP2 might be a potential new target for the diagnosis and treatment of postpartum hypogalactia.This reveals a new mechanism of CRKL in treating postpartum hypogalactia and promotes its clinical application.
10.Association of intestinal and oral microbiota with acute graft versus host disease of the gastrointestinal tract in patients after allogeneic hematopoietic stem cell transplantation
Jing LAI ; Xin FU ; Chenglong LI ; Xi YANG ; Yang ZHOU ; Xiaobing HUANG
Journal of Army Medical University 2024;46(4):331-339
Objective To preliminarily investigate the association between changes in intestinal microbiota and oral microbiota of allogeneic hematopoietic stem cell transplantation(allo-HSCT)patients and early gastrointestinal acute graft versus host disease(aGVHD),and try to explore potentially effective biomarkers and provide theoretical basis for early prediction and intervention of gastrointestinal aGVHD.Methods Ten acute leukemia patients who developed gastrointestinal aGVHD within 1 month after receiving allo-HSCT in Department of Hematology of Sichuan Provincial People's Hospital from September 2021 to June 2023 were enrolled,and their fecal samples and saliva samples before and after the aGVHD were collected.16S rRNA sequencing analysis was applied for the differential changes in intestinal and oral microbiota before and after the development of early gastrointestinal aGVHD.Results ① A decrease in Bacteroides spp.and an increase in Enterococcus spp.and Enterobacteriaceae spp.in the intestinal microbiota were positively correlated with the occurrence of early upper gastrointestinal aGVHD(P<0.05),whereas no significant difference was observed in the overall microbial diversity of the oral microbiota(P>0.05).② LEfSe analysis of the intestinal microbiota before and after gastrointestinal aGVHD revealed an increase in Klebsiella spp.and Enterococcus spp.and a decrease in Escherichia coli;In the oral microbiota,LEfSe analysis revealed 10 microbial markers with significant difference,of which Gamma proteobacteria was the most significant.③ The difference in β-diversity of the intestinal microbiota was significant(P=0.03),whereas there was no significant difference in the α-and β-diversity of the oral microbiota.Conclusion Significant differences are found in intestinal microbiota before and after the occurrence of early gastrointestinal aGVHD in patients after Allo-HSCT,and the occurrence may have a correlation with the chang in oral microbiota.
